Liquid
Heating Flat Plate Solar Collector |
|
|
Description:
The technique of heating water
between 50-90°C through the abundantly available solar energy is fully
recognized by now. However, the design pursuits are still revolving around
various engineering techniques to produce a highly performing, reliable and
durable solar water heating system. This is because; a well-designed flat
plate collector can effectively lead to a cost-effective and durable heat
supply mechanism, for a host of end-use applications in various sectors. A
typical system incorporates tubes attached to the flat fins with a solar
selective absorber coating in place to heat the water. Special
